“Body Music” – an interactive music concert by Marzena Majcher, one of the most innovative Polish composers of film and contemporary music – will take place on 31 January 2026 at 7:00 PM at the EC1 Science and Technology Center in Łódź, in the NCKF Cinema - Odeon Hall. After the concert, the composer will present her original interactive devices, Danceformer and Exformer. Admission is free.
Marzena Majcher's compositions from the In Between and TransLocation series will be performed by the author and dancer Zuzanna Kupidura, who will use innovative technologies (interactive devices) to perform music through movement.
They will be accompanied by film visuals created by renowned Polish cinematographer Andrzej Wojciechowski, as well as Irwin Wojciechowski on bass guitar.
The concert will be a unique, multisensory experience connecting music, dance, and visual art into one immersive whole.
After the concert, we invite you to a meeting with the composer, who will talk about her creative process and the modern technologies used in her music. She will also demonstrate her original interactive devices – the Danceformer and Exformer – showing how movement can shape sound.
